Grayscale filed an S-1 registration with the SEC for Cardano ETF
The race for altcoin ETFs continues to heat up with the latest S-1 application filing from Grayscale for the Cardano Trust ETF.
This came in the wake of the monumental 92 pending crypto ETP applications, which have seen a massive surge in institutional demand for altcoins.
Despite the headlines surrounding the ETF filings, Cardano has witnessed mixed price action, with initial movement stifled around the $0.82 support level in the 24-hour price chart. However, bulls are eyeing a massive rebound from this key support because of the sustained momentum above EMA55, EMA89, and MA200.
With the touted Cardano ETF application garnering about 87% approval odds, there’s more to be expected in the coming months. Additionally, significant developments are underway, with Cardano’s on-chain volume surpassing $5.3 billion in the last 7 days.
